哈爾濱建設(shè)網(wǎng)站哪家好市場(chǎng)推廣專員
為了加速 npm
包的下載速度,尤其是在中國(guó)地區(qū),配置淘寶的 npm 鏡像(也稱為 cnpm
鏡像)是一個(gè)常見的方法。以下是如何配置淘寶 npm 鏡像的步驟:
1. 使用 npm
命令配置鏡像
你可以直接使用 npm
命令來(lái)設(shè)置淘寶的 npm 鏡像。打開你的命令行工具(例如:終端、命令提示符、PowerShell),然后運(yùn)行以下命令:
npm config set registry https://registry.npmmirror.com
這個(gè)命令會(huì)將 npm 的默認(rèn)注冊(cè)表地址設(shè)置為淘寶的鏡像地址。
2. 驗(yàn)證配置
你可以通過(guò)以下命令來(lái)驗(yàn)證是否配置成功:
npm config get registry
如果輸出結(jié)果是 https://registry.npmmirror.com/
,則表示配置成功。
3. 配置其他相關(guān)鏡像(可選)
有時(shí)候,你可能還需要配置其他相關(guān)的鏡像,比如 npm
的包發(fā)布鏡像、yarn
的鏡像等。以下是一些額外的配置命令:
- 配置
npm
的包發(fā)布鏡像:
npm config set @:registry https://registry.npmmirror.com/
- 配置
yarn
的鏡像(如果你使用yarn
):
yarn config set registry https://registry.npmmirror.com
4. 使用 cnpm
(可選)
淘寶還提供了一個(gè)基于 npm 的命令行工具 cnpm
,它默認(rèn)使用淘寶的 npm 鏡像。你可以通過(guò)以下命令全局安裝 cnpm
:
npm install -g cnpm --registry=https://registry.npmmirror.com
安裝完成后,你可以使用 cnpm
替代 npm
進(jìn)行包管理,它會(huì)直接使用淘寶的鏡像。
5. 切換回官方鏡像(如果需要)
如果你需要切換回 npm 的官方鏡像,可以使用以下命令:
npm config set registry https://registry.npmjs.org/
同樣,你可以驗(yàn)證是否切換成功:
npm config get registry
注意事項(xiàng)
- 配置淘寶鏡像后,你安裝的 npm 包都會(huì)從淘寶的鏡像服務(wù)器下載,這可能會(huì)加快下載速度,但有時(shí)候版本更新可能會(huì)稍微滯后于官方 npm 倉(cāng)庫(kù)。
- 如果你在企業(yè)環(huán)境中使用,請(qǐng)確保你的企業(yè)網(wǎng)絡(luò)可以訪問(wèn)淘寶的鏡像服務(wù)器。
通過(guò)以上步驟,你應(yīng)該能夠成功配置淘寶的 npm 鏡像,從而加速你的 npm 包下載速度。